Output 7a0653b85f5e1032b5f54c1696ed3d6ae2133ecf41eb8e77ca8fdc7849170dae:0

value
25785523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 518afdfa231171044526f035c80bb8fbde767e0f OP_EQUAL
address
398BARSrHNTwvGwSKHCP1bnmKWh9z7QAZ8
transaction
7a0653b85f5e1032b5f54c1696ed3d6ae2133ecf41eb8e77ca8fdc7849170dae
confirmations
304768
spent
true